Numbers 35:5 Interlinear
“And ye shall measure from without and the city side on the east two thousand cubits side and on the south two thousand cubits side and on the west two thousand cubits side and on the north two thousand cubits and the city shall be in the midst this shall be to them the suburbs and the city”
